$.fn.selectableItemSequence


standard

handles active state with events. It's like radio button as default.

A B C D E F G H
selected index: -

deselectOnActiveItemClick: true

When active item was clicked, it will be deselected.

A B C D E F G H
selected index: -

do something on select/deselect

deselect event. This example does fadeTo on select/deselect.

A B C D E F G H
selected index: -

multiSelect: true

allows multiselect.

A B C D E F G H
selected index: -

instance.selectByIndex(2)

select by index.

A B C D E F G H
selected index: -

multiSelect: true / instance.selectByIndexes([2,5])

select by indexes.

A B C D E F G H
selected index: -

disable / enable

select by indexes.

A B C D E F G H

selectUpTo

select up to X.

A B C D E F G H

max: 3

don't allow to select over max value.

A B C D E F G H